Question 1
According to the Travel & Tour Operations course, which of the following correctly describes the THREE phases of tour operations as a business process?
  • Planning, Marketing, and Evaluation
  • Pre-tour operation (planning, packaging, and marketing), Tour execution (on-ground management and delivery), and Post-tour phase (evaluation, feedback, and follow-up)✔️
  • Costing, Pricing, and Selling
  • Booking, Departure, and Return
Correct Answer Explanation
The Travel & Tour Operations course (Module overview) explicitly identifies three major functions of tour operations: (1) Pre-tour operation — covering planning, supplier contracting, packaging, costing, and marketing; (2) Tour execution — the on-ground delivery of the tour; and (3) Post-tour phase — covering evaluation, customer feedback, complaint handling, and future planning.
